The podcast features equity expert Sarah Sanford, who authored 'Inclusion Inc.: How to Design Intersectional Equity into the Workplace.' She developed a playbook and standards to help organizations and individuals overcome biases and enhance inclusivity. Sarah emphasizes reshaping workplace operations rather than simply altering mindsets. The discussion revolves around practical implementation of impactful ideas in daily life, moving beyond good intentions to drive real change.
